[D] Things to do for effective ML teamwork at an early stage startup
Oct. 1, 2022, 4:28 p.m. | /u/coinfelix
Machine Learning www.reddit.com
* Don't create APIs for ML, just copy&paste.
* Test every line.
* If you aren't sure about the design, test first.
* Always keep your experiments reproducible (lineage, data, code, baseline).
* Document everything. Be clear, and avoid abbreviations.
